Ubuntu Security Notice USN-5704-1

Ubuntu Security Notice 5704-1 - It was discovered that DBus incorrectly handled messages with invalid type signatures. A local attacker could possibly use this issue to cause DBus to crash, resulting in a denial of service. It was discovered that DBus was incorrectly validating the length of arrays of fixed-length items. A local attacker could possibly use this issue to cause DBus to crash, resulting in a denial of service. It was discovered that DBus incorrectly handled the body DBus message with attached file descriptors. A local attacker could possibly use this issue to cause DBus to crash, resulting in a denial of service.

CVE-2022-3616: OctoRPKI crashes when max iterations is reached

Attackers can create long chains of CAs that would lead to OctoRPKI exceeding its max iterations parameter. In consequence it would cause the program to crash, preventing it from finishing the validation and leading to a denial of service.

CVE-2022-38744: FactoryTalk Alarm and Events Server Vulnerable to Denial-Of-Service Attack

An unauthenticated attacker with network access to a victim's Rockwell Automation FactoryTalk Alarm and Events service could open a connection, causing the service to fault and become unavailable. The affected port could be used as a server ping port and uses messages structured with XML.

CVE-2022-3409: GitHub - openbmc/bmcweb: A do everything Redfish, KVM, GUI, and DBus webserver for OpenBMC

A vulnerability in bmcweb of OpenBMC Project allows user to cause denial of service. This vulnerability was identified during mitigation for CVE-2022-2809. When fuzzing the multipart_parser code using AFL++ with address sanitizer enabled to find smallest memory corruptions possible. It detected problem in how multipart_parser handles unclosed http headers. If long enough http header is passed in the multipart form without colon there is one byte overwrite on heap. It can be conducted multiple times in a loop to cause DoS.
